What Is The Best Platform to Develop Web Applications?
Warning: Undefined variable $PostID in /home2/comelews/wr1te.com/wp-content/themes/adWhiteBullet/single.php on line 66
Warning: Undefined variable $PostID in /home2/comelews/wr1te.com/wp-content/themes/adWhiteBullet/single.php on line 67
Business Category RSS Feed - Subscribe to the feed here |
Earlier than making a web application,it is imperative that you just establish the framework on which you will develop it. Frameworks serve as platforms of help for building a web application and may complement the features that you just’re planning in your web app. In case you’re partial to a selected programming language, you may wish to pick a framework that works well with that language. Under are some web application frameworks at the moment well-liked amongst developers:
1.Ruby on Rails
Ruby on Rails is an open-supply, server-side web application framework. Rails also happens to be an Model-View-Controller (MVC) framework providing default buildings for a database, a web service, and web pages. Its lengthy list of success stories contains Basecamp, GitHub, AirBnB, Twitch, and SoundCloud. Rails also has an amazingly friendly developer community. Any framework with an active community is a godsend for upcoming developers. You’ll have access to a treasure trove of resources, guides, and case studies. We personally recommend Rails because it’s an open source, one that comes with a big reference library and some great tools to create feature-centric apps.
2.Codeigniter
Codeigniter is a strong PHP framework that is simple to use and in addition features an incredible instrumentkit to create web applications. In addition to being extraordinarily lightweight, this framework comes with excellent documentation that is very simple to understand. It has a great collection of libraries, making it easy to learn, adchoose, and deploy. Codeigniter is known to offer flexibility and easy management with the assistance of an MVC-primarily based framework. Codeigniter permits you to use its own existing scripts alongside your personal core libraries. It’s a framework that’s free from complex structures and tedious developmental procedures. If you happen to’re a newbie PHP coder, Codeigniter is an effective place to start.
3.Express.js
Earlier than you get started with Node.JS, we propose you give Express.js a quick look. Express.js is a prebuilt Node.js framework that permits you to create server-side web applications faster, smarter, and with more flexibility and scalability. You get, firstly, a efficiency level that matches that of a Node.js framework and, secondly, a robust set of options for web and mobile apps. You may build single-page, multi-page,or hybrid web applications with Express.js. Express is written in JavaScript, making it very easy to program for. Some developers argue that working on Express cuts down their programming time in half. With 5 years of development behind Categorical, it’s safe to say that this is a mature platform to work with. The error handling is usually a little frustrating as chances are you’ll get misplaced in the centerware. This framework is beneficial for advanced developers.
4.AngularJS
AngularJSmay ring a bell to you when you have been following the development of YouTube and Netflix. It is an open supply framework that is maintained by Google and some other development communities. AngularJS is without doubt one of the most popularJavaScript frameworks. This framework permits developers to increase HTML vocabulary for website development. It has a short loading time and is nice for testability. AngularJS is great for video streaming apps, consumer-assessment apps, travel apps, climate apps, e-commerce, and social media apps (LinkedIn makes use of AngularJS for its mobile app). AngularJS implements the MVC method.As it makes use of HTML as a declarative language, it’s pretty intuitive. AngularJS is great for speedy front-end development as it does not need any other plugins or frameworks. AngularJS is managed by Google, so there’s an enormous community on the market for you to study from.
5.Ember.js
Any description of Ember.jswould be incomplete without stating its grand function: Ember.js is designed “for creating ambitious web applications”. Take as an example Apple Music; now that’s an ambitious application, an incontestable proof that Ember.js is a severe framework. From single-page web applications to mobile apps and even desktop apps, Ember.js helps it all. Ember.js also focuses on the model and controller facets of MVC that most other frameworks don’t do justice to. Ember has addressed these points and slapped on an ideal UI for superb client-side functionality. Ember presents a complete development stack and tons of stability. Though most builders are inclined to pick frameworks equivalent to Angular, Ember’s backward compatibility characteristic places it in a singular position as a framework.
6.CakePHP
CakePHP presents a full-stack framework and is considered to be one of the crucial comprehensive PHP frameworks out there. Its seamless configuration makes it highly well-liked among developers. CakePHP allows builders to tug any utility lessons into their own apps or use custom router courses to create a micro-framework. CakePHP boasts a rich question API and helps all kinds of database drivers or database types for each PDO and native drivers. CakePHP is ideal for finances-friendly web app development and likewise works with the MVC coding method.
7.Phalcon
Phalcon is an open supply PHP framework. Additionally it is one of the fastest PHP frameworks out there. Phalcon was developed with innovative architecture and features a number of the lowest overheads for an MVC-primarily based application. Phalcon usesfewer resources and but provides high performance. It could actually handle more HTTP requeststhan different frameworks because it is written within the C language. Phalcon is well modifiable and can be compiled for customized use.
8.Zend Framework
Zend framework is an open source object-oriented web application framework for PHP 5. Zend framework provides an advanced MVC implementation that can be used to establish a fundamental construction for Zend framework web applications.Zend additionally supports multiple database systems and vendors. It has a flexible caching subsystem with assist for many types of back-ends. AJAX can also be supported by way of JSON on the Zend framework,thus proving to be advantageous to each the shopper and the developer. Zend is a fan favorite amongst veteran builders and continues to be popularly used within the industry.
9 ASP.net
ASP.net is a web app development platform that’s perfect for building desktop and mobile applications. ASP.net makes use of the HTTP protocol and optimizes HTTP commands. Built on Widespread Language Runtime (CLR), ASP.net is great for creating massive apps with less coding. Writing code for ASP.net is as straightforward as deploying it. ASP.net is a powerful setting where memory leaks and infinite loops may be quickly noticed and neutralized.
10 Symfony
Symfony is a PHP web development framework. Efficiency testing is a core function of Symfony-one of the reasons developers select to work with it. In addition, multiple builders can effortlessly manage a Symfony project. However, Symfony is really useful for veteran developers who know their way around a number of frameworks, because the learning curve will be quite steep.
If you have any type of inquiries pertaining to where and ways to utilize API Integration, you could contact us at our own web page.
Find more articles written by
/home2/comelews/wr1te.com/wp-content/themes/adWhiteBullet/single.php on line 180